Donald E. Mulcahy, age 87, of Yukon, Oklahoma, formerly of Barnesville, Minnesota died Thursday, April 12, 2012 at Essentia Health in Fargo, North Dakota. Don was born on October 25, 1924 in Barnesville, Minnesota on the old Seiber farm the son of Edward and Dora (Nicklay) Mulcahy. He started school at District 65 and graduated from Assumption Catholic School. He lived on the Johnny Nicklay farm until 1961. He then moved to Detroit Lakes to the 2x4 Ranch where he trained and cared for horses. He also furnished the horses for the Fort Detroit Deer Park and drove the stagecoach. Dons dream was to be a cowboy, and that he was. The other part of that dream was to be a cowboy somewhere with warm weather year-round. So, in 1980 Don moved to Oklahoma to work on a cutting horse ranch for Don Taylor where he worked until retirement.
